As part of the ongoing strengthening of the management team, the AKKU SYSto announce the appointment of Roman Mielinski as the new Chief Information Officer (CIO) with effect from 1 June 2024. Roman Mielinski was previously Head of IT at VTG AG in Hamburg. With over three decades of experience, he brings in-depth expertise and proven leadership skills to his new role.
In his role as CIO, Mr Mielinski will have overall responsibility for the strategic direction and operational development of the IT systems at AKKU SYS take over. He will focus on promoting digitalisation, strengthening cybersecurity measures and expanding the IT infrastructure.
"The appointment of Roman Mielinski is another important step in the expansion of our management level," says Björn Nowosadtko (CEO). "With his extensive expertise and leadership strength, we are ideally positioned to further develop our IT strategy in a future-oriented manner and achieve our goals in the area of digital transformation."
Roman Mielinski is motivated: "I am thrilled to become part of such a dynamic company. It is very important to me to support the digitalisation of AKKU SYS and thus contribute directly to the realisation of our vision of a sustainable energy future."
This strategic personnel decision underpins the AKKU SYS its ambition to remain at the forefront of technological development and actively shape change in the energy sector.
